perf #418: widen the destination-lane budget only while the reveal hold is active

While a destination reservation hides the world behind the authored
tunnel, the streaming frame meter now runs a hold-widened profile
(StreamingWorkBudget.WidenForDestinationHold): the time ceiling rises
from the authored 2 ms to an absolute 8 ms default
(ACDREAM_STREAM_WORK_HOLD_DEST_MS is a measurement-only override), every
count/byte dimension scales by the same factor so elapsed time stays the
authoritative guard (the measured binder is Time at both ceilings), and
the reserve fraction is re-derived (0.75 -> 0.9375) so the
NON-destination lane's absolute per-frame caps are unchanged. The
widening keys off the existing BeginDestinationReservation/
EndDestinationReservation bracket only, is derived per-Tick from the
CURRENT budget (mid-hold quality swaps compose), and a frame with no
reservation uses the authored budget verbatim (test-pinned). Portal
holds ride the same bracket as login holds by construction - intended,
and pinned by a kind-parity test through the real coordinator plus a
live @telepoi portal hold (kind=portal gate-ready 3589 ms).

Why: issue #418's next-hypothesis (1). Measured result: the ~5 s
publication drip collapsed to ~2 s (loaded 625/625 at ~3.0 s, tunnel at
64-66 fps), the portal-hold gate-ready fell to ~3.6 s - and login
gate-ready/total stayed at 8.4-8.8 s / 12.6-12.7 s, exposing the real
remaining pacer: the login-cold render-thread upload/registration
barrier behind GpuWorldState.IsRenderReady, which ran concurrently under
the old drip. Full attribution appended to docs/ISSUES.md #418; no
divergence-register row (the streamed result and reveal gate are
byte-identical; only the scheduling rate during a hidden hold changed).

/// <summary>
/// Hold-scoped destination-lane widening (#418). While a destination
/// reservation is active the world behind the reveal gate is hidden by
/// the authored tunnel, so destination publication may spend more
/// update-thread time per frame without any visible pop-in. This scales
/// the WHOLE profile by <paramref name="ceilingMilliseconds"/> over the
/// current time ceiling — every count/byte dimension by the same factor,
/// so elapsed time remains the authoritative guard exactly as the
/// authored profile intends (measured: the hold's meter yields are
/// Time-limit yields; the count/byte dimensions never bound first) —
/// and re-derives the reserve fraction so the NON-destination lane's
/// absolute per-frame caps are unchanged: with the shipped profile the
/// widened caps are floor-exact (e.g. completions
/// <c>floor(256 x 0.0625) = floor(64 x 0.25) = 16</c>); a fractional
/// measurement override can drift a lane floor by one unit.
/// A ceiling at or below the current time ceiling returns this profile
/// unchanged — widening never shrinks, and a no-hold frame never calls
/// this at all.
/// </summary>
public StreamingWorkBudget WidenForDestinationHold(
double ceilingMilliseconds)
{
if (!double.IsFinite(ceilingMilliseconds) || ceilingMilliseconds <= 0)
return this;
double scale =
ceilingMilliseconds / MaxUpdateTime.TotalMilliseconds;
if (scale <= 1.0)
return this;
// The unreserved (non-destination) share shrinks by the same factor
// the totals grow, keeping the non-destination lane's absolute caps
// at the authored values. Extreme measurement overrides could round
// the float to 1.0, which the ctor rejects; the largest float below
// one keeps the lane at its Max(1, ...) floor instead.
float widenedReserve = (float)(
1.0 - (1.0 - DestinationReserveFraction) / scale);
if (widenedReserve >= 1f)
widenedReserve = MathF.BitDecrement(1f);
return new StreamingWorkBudget(
TimeSpan.FromMilliseconds(ceilingMilliseconds),
StreamingWorkBudgetOptions.Scale(MaxCompletionAdmissions, scale),
StreamingWorkBudgetOptions.Scale(MaxAdoptedCpuBytes, scale),
StreamingWorkBudgetOptions.Scale(MaxEntityOperations, scale),
StreamingWorkBudgetOptions.Scale(MaxGpuUploadBytes, scale),
StreamingWorkBudgetOptions.Scale(MaxGlRetireOperations, scale),
widenedReserve);
}
